Is Your VPN Actually Working? A Simple Test
Is Your VPN Actually Working? A Simple Test
Blog Article
Wondering if your VPN is really keeping you safe and secure online? It's easier than you think to test if it's actually working. One quick way is to visit a website that shows your real IP address. Before connecting to your VPN, note down your current IP. Then, connect to your VPN and revisit the same site. If your IP has changed, congrats! Your VPN is probably working as intended.
If your IP hasn't changed, there could be a few reasons why. Maybe your VPN failed to connect properly, or your connection quality is too low. Try refreshing your VPN and your router, or reaching out to your VPN provider for support.
Unlocking Location Spoofing: Using a VPN for Global Access
In an increasingly interconnected world, the ability to access content and services from anywhere can be invaluable. However, geographical restrictions often limit our online experience. This is where location spoofing comes in, allowing us to remotely change our perceived location and unlock a world of possibilities. A VPN, or Virtual Private Network, acts as the key tool for mastering this technique.
A VPN encrypts your internet traffic, routing it through a server in a preferred location. This effectively masks your true IP address, making it appear as if you are browsing from that particular location.
By leveraging a VPN, you can bypass geo-restrictions and access content that may be unavailable in your region. This grants doors to a wider range of streaming services, news websites, online games, and more.
Moreover, VPNs offer an extra layer of security by shielding your online activity from prying eyes.

Is Your VPN Actually Secure?
In today's digital landscape, a Virtual Private Network (VPN) can be seen as your first line of defense against online threats. But with a vast array of VPN providers on the market, how do you know if yours is truly effective? It's crucial to conduct a thorough security check to ensure your data remains protected.
- Examine the VPN's data protection measures: Look for reputable protocols like AES-256 and steer clear of weak options.
- Inspect their no-logs policy: A trustworthy VPN will commit to a no-logs policy, meaning they don't track your online activity.
- Test their kill switch feature: This crucial feature disconnects your internet connection if the VPN drops, preventing data leaks.
